Follow-up Comment #1:
I need to know if this can be duplicated using the version of CVS in the CVS
repository. I recently checked in a change to make sure server_hostname was
always initialized for an unrelated reason and this may prevent this crash.
Instructions for getting the source from CVS are here:
<http://savannah.nongnu.org/cvs/?group=cvs>. If you can still crash your
version of CVS, a stack trace from the core dump would be informative.
Closing, since I need more information and the reporter did not provide his
or her email address to be cc'd on updates to this issue. If the reporter
sees this and would like to respond, please reopen this bug.
